How a music researcher scooped a Turing Fellowship

Tom’s top tips:

  • Don’t be afraid to start at the beginning in a field you know little about; buy a primer, read it and go from there.
  • Lean on those with the expertise you need for your bid to succeed.
  • In applications don’t pretend to understand fields you are not knowledgeable about and maybe even mention that you hope to boost your understanding of the topic.
  • At the same time be bold about what your experience allows you to bring in to the field.
